2015 Volkswagen PASSAT FAQ

What is the fuel consumption of a 2015 Volkswagen Passat in Australia?

The 2015 Volkswagen Passat has an average fuel consumption of approximately 6.1 L/100 km, which combines both city and highway driving. This figure is based on Australian testing standards, making it a fuel-efficient option in its class.

What are the main features of the 2015 Volkswagen Passat variants available in Australia?

The 2015 Volkswagen Passat was offered in several variants in Australia, each catering to different preferences. The entry-level Passat 118 TSI features a 1.8L turbocharged petrol engine, comfortable cloth upholstery, and standard safety features such as six airbags and a rear-view camera. The Passat 132 TSI enhances the experience with a more powerful 2.0L turbocharged engine, leather accents, and a larger touchscreen infotainment system. For those seeking luxury, the Passat V6 4MOTION offers a 3.6L V6 engine combined with all-wheel drive, premium leather seating, advanced navigation, and additional driver assistance technologies. Overall, the 2015 Passat stands out for its spacious interior, high-quality materials, and a reputation for reliability, making it a strong contender in the mid-size sedan segment.

How does the 2015 Volkswagen Passat compare to other models in its class?

The 2015 Volkswagen Passat stands out in its class for its spaciousness, refined ride quality, and strong build. Compared to rivals like the Toyota Camry and Honda Accord, the Passat offers a more premium feel and superior interior space. Its turbocharged engine option provides a balance of power and efficiency, making it competitive in both performance and fuel economy.

What is the reliability rating of a 2015 Volkswagen Passat?

The 2015 Volkswagen Passat has a generally positive reliability rating, often scoring well in customer satisfaction studies. It is known for its sturdy construction and longevity, although some owners have reported issues with electronics. Regular maintenance and servicing can help mitigate potential problems and ensure a long lifespan.

What are the maintenance costs of a 2015 Volkswagen Passat?

Maintenance costs for the 2015 Volkswagen Passat typically range from $800 to $1,200 per year, depending on driving conditions and service frequency. Regular servicing, including oil changes and brake inspections, is essential for maintaining reliability. Compared to some rivals, maintenance costs are moderate, but genuine parts can sometimes be pricier.
